PROCLAMATION.

By His Excellency WILLOUGHBY
SHORTLAND, Esquire, the Officer
administering the Government of the
Colony of New Zealand and its De-
pendencies, and Vice Admiral of the
same, &c., &c., &c. Issued under the
Public Seal of the Colony.

THE OFFICER administering the Govern-
ment, do hereby advertise and proclaim
that, at Eleven o'clock, on Monday the 20th day
of March, 1843, the Colonial Treasurer will
put up to Auction at the Treasury, the under-
mentioned Lots, on the terms and conditions
and under the provisions of an Act of Parliament,
passed in the fifth and sixth years of the reign
of Her Majesty Queen Victoria, chap. 36, en-
tituled "An Act for regulating the Sale of Waste
"Lands belonging to the Crown in the Australian
"Colonies."

Deposit on the purchase-money, Ten pounds
per centum.
